The Minister of the Federal Capital Territory (FCT), Abuja, Nyesom Wike, has declared two notorious kidnappers in Abuja wanted. In an effort to fast-track the arrest of the kidnappers, the former Rivers State governor has placed a bounty of 20 million naira on them. He said that anyone who finds the two kidnappers will be given the money.
According to the report by Daily Post, the identities of the two kidnappers are Dahiru Adamu and Abu Ibrahim, and they are said to be behind some of the terror activities in Abuja.
Speaking during a meeting with the FCT Commissioner of Police, Bennett Igweh, Wike said that he has placed a bounty on the two criminals, and that he wants them to be fished out whether dead or alive. He said that anyone who gives information that will lead to the arrest of both of them will be given the 20 million naira reward.
He said that since the kidnappers have decided not not allow the residents of Abuja to rest, the authorities will not allow them to rest too.
He said, “I will put money on them. I have placed a N20 million bounty on the two of them. Anyone who finds them will get the N20 million.
“Fish them out, dead or alive. We will not give them breathing space just as they’ve not been giving us breathing space.”
In the past months, kidnapping has been on the rise in Abuja, with several residents abducted for ransom that runs into hundreds of millions. Some of the victims have also been killed by the kidnappers because their families could not meet up with the deadlines that the kidnappers gave them to pay the ransom to secure their release.
